The invention relates to the use of enzymes, nanorods, and nanoelectronic devices to detect cysteine level in a patient sample and relates to the use of the detected cysteine level to predict cancer recurrence in the patient and to prescribe and/or administer an appropriate therapy to a subject. The invention is directed to systems and methods of detecting cysteine level in a sample from a subject, wherein the systems or methods can further comprise measuring at least one additional parameter, such as PSA level, Gleason score and clinical stage. The invention is directed to systems and methods of predicting the probability of a recurrence of a cancer in a subject, wherein the systems or methods can further comprise measuring at least one additional parameter, such as PSA level, Gleason score and clinical stage. The invention further comprises prescribing and/or administering an appropriate therapy to a subject based on the predicted probability of recurrence.
